The Larkspur platform applies schema changes using the expand-contract pattern. New columns are added first, dual-writes run for at least one release cycle, and old columns are dropped only after the backfill job reports completion. Support should never see table locks longer than a few milliseconds; if a customer reports stalls during a migration window, escalate to the data platform rotation. To verify migration status yourself, query the ledger table on the primary, reachable via the connection string below.

database URL for bahop-yagep: mssql://sildor_svc:35ha7jz@db-fb6d.nelvrodyn.example:5432/casath

14:22 — Bounce processor at Mailvern stopped draining the retry queue. Queue depth hit 40k in nine minutes. Root trigger: malformed DSN from an upstream relay crashed the parser loop; supervisor restarted it into the same poison message. 14:31 — Dara quarantined the message manually. 14:35 — Queue draining resumed, backlog cleared by 15:10. Fix shipped same day: parser now skips and logs unparseable DSNs instead of dying. The deploy that contained the fix is recorded below.

trace token, fadup-hahig: htk9_00bea819e

**Q: Why does the Roadquill fleet fuel-usage report show gaps for last month?**

A: The report aggregates telemetry from the Haulwise collector nightly. If a collector node misses its upload window, that day shows as a gap rather than an estimate — this is intentional, so the release manager can distinguish missing data from true zero usage. Backfills run automatically within 48 hours. To trigger a manual backfill you need the reporting service's emergency account, whose recovery passphrase is provided below.

unlock words, fahog-yadup: zorix-quenix